I agree with the posts above about Gates' book "Trophy Hunter in Asia", especially his story about his epic 95 mile march to Chapinchingal Pass for his Marco Polo rams. That hunt by him and Herb Klein opened up Marco Polo sheep hunting to sportsmen post war. That tale, will probably forever be held as the gold standard to which all sheep hunts will be judged. It was adventure.

I'm mid-way through a fascinating Asian sheep (argali) hunting book right now by Robert Anderson, "Wind, Dust and Snow - The Great Rams of Asia". Anyone interested in the re-opening of Asia to sheep hunting (Cold war to present day), I highly recommend this book.
